What are some typical challenges faced by Network Infrastructure Engineers when working on large-scale network deployments?

Network Infrastructure Engineers often encounter challenges such as ensuring network scalability, minimizing downtime during upgrades, and maintaining robust security protocols. Large-scale deployments require careful planning to integrate new hardware and software without disrupting existing services. Collaborating closely with cross-functional teams, such as security specialists and system administrators, is essential to address compatibility issues and deliver seamless network performance. Staying up to date with emerging technologies also helps in proactively solving potential bottlenecks.

What does a network infrastructure engineer do?

A network infrastructure engineer designs, implements, and maintains an organization’s computer networks, including local area networks (LANs), wide area networks (WANs), and data centers. They configure network hardware such as routers, switches, and firewalls, troubleshoot connectivity issues, and ensure network security and performance. Proficiency with network protocols, tools, and certifications like Cisco CCNA or CCNP are often required for this role.

What is the difference between Network Infrastructure Engineer vs Network Administrator?

AspectNetwork Infrastructure EngineerNetwork Administrator
CertificationsCCNA, CompTIA Network+CCNA, CompTIA Network+
Work EnvironmentDesigning, implementing, and maintaining network infrastructureManaging and supporting existing network systems
ResponsibilitiesNetwork design, hardware setup, troubleshooting complex issuesMonitoring network performance, user support, routine maintenance

While both roles require similar certifications and work in network environments, the Network Infrastructure Engineer focuses on designing and building network systems, whereas the Network Administrator manages and maintains existing networks. The Engineer's role is more project-oriented, while the Administrator handles daily operations.
